The phrase "a lesser probability"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used when discussing the likelihood of an event occurring in comparison to another event with a higher probability.
Example: "While there is a chance of rain tomorrow, the forecast indicates a lesser probability of thunderstorms."
Alternatives: "a lower likelihood" or "a reduced chance".
